The event is hosted and coordinated by our group members and is free (although you will have an opportunity to leave a small gift of a dollar or two to share in the facility rental, if you like).

Our practice for the Day of Mindfulness will include: sitting meditation (no more than 30 minutes per sitting), walking meditation, mindful eating, singing, a guided meditation in deep relaxation, a dharma talk, and a small amount of discussion although most of the day's practice will be in silence.

BRING your own lunch, a cup (tea will be supplied), a meditation cushion and mat if you sit on the floor, a blanket for the deep relaxation, and warm clothing suitable for outside walking meditation. Chairs are provided, and some floor cushions. Feel free to bring your favorite meditation cushions.
